One of the most important product of protection for a motorcyclist is a headgear. The regulation calls Full Report for all motorcyclists and their guests (consisting of sidecar travelers) to use an accepted motorbike headgear that satisfies either the Australian or European requirement for headgears and remains in good repair and proper working order and problem.

Full-face headgears have a chin panel and an integrated visor that provide far better face and eye protection than open-face headgears. Around fifty percent of all impacts to the head in bike collisions occur to the face.


Light coloured helmets are typically cooler in summer season than dark safety helmets, and brilliantly coloured helmets are more likely to be seen by other vehicle drivers. Make sure the headgear you buy is new and the best fit for your head. Headgear sizes vary amongst manufacturers and designs. A lot of are sold in S, M, try this L or XL dimensions.


The opening of the headgear should encounter you with the front aiming down. Put your thumbs on the within the straps, stabilizing the headgear with your fingertips. Spread out the sides of the headgear apart a little and slide it down over your head utilizing the chin straps. Be sure it rests squarely on your head.


It must fit strongly and may also feel a little bit as well tight till it is in place properly. If the headgear has a neck roll, it shouldn't press the headgear away from the back of your neck.

The helmet or face shield ought to not touch your nose or chin. If it does, the headgear is also tiny. Move the safety helmet from side to side and up and down with your hands. If it fits appropriately, your skin must move as the safety helmet is relocated. You should feel a small, even push around your head.


Safety helmets often tend to chill out gradually as the convenience liner presses with use. If your helmet is as well huge, it will relocate around when you least want it to; it can allow in sound and wind; and worst of all, it might come off in an accident. With your head straight, try rolling the headgear forward off your head.
